A rectangular park 60 m long and 40 m wide has two concrete crossroads running in the middle of the park and rest of the park has been used as a lawn. If the area of the lawn is 2109 sq. m, then what is the width of the road?

  1. 2.91 m

  2. 3 m

  3. 5.82 m

  4. None of these

B Correct answer
Explanation

Area of park = 2400. Area of lawn = 2109. Area of roads = 2400 - 2109 = 291. Let width be w. Road area = 60w + 40w - w^2 = 291. This gives w^2 - 100w + 291 = 0. Solving for w, (w-3)(w-97)=0. Since w cannot be 97m in a 40m wide park, w = 3m.
